在当前企业级网络和远程办公日益普及的背景下,虚拟私人网络(VPN)已成为保障数据安全传输的重要工具,海贝VPN作为一款在国内广受欢迎的自研加密隧道软件,其稳定性和易用性备受用户青睐,在实际部署过程中,部分用户反馈“海贝VPN 807端口无法连接”或“连接频繁中断”的问题,作为一名资深网络工程师,我将从协议原理、常见故障原因到解决方案,系统性地为你剖析这一问题。
需要明确的是,海贝VPN默认使用TCP/UDP 807端口进行数据通信,该端口通常用于客户端与服务器之间的控制信令交换,例如密钥协商、身份认证和会话建立等过程,如果此端口被阻断或配置异常,整个连接将无法建立,表现为“无法连接”或“超时错误”。
常见的故障原因有以下几类:
-
防火墙拦截:无论是本地Windows防火墙、路由器内置防火墙,还是云服务商(如阿里云、腾讯云)的安全组规则,若未开放807端口(TCP/UDP双向),连接请求将被直接丢弃,这是最常见的问题之一。
-
ISP限制:部分国内运营商对非标准端口(如807)存在策略性屏蔽,尤其在教育网、校园网或企业内网中较为常见,此时即使服务器端口开放,客户端也无法成功建立连接。
-
服务器配置错误:如果海贝服务端未正确绑定807端口,或监听地址设置为localhost而非0.0.0.0,则外部用户无法访问,可通过
netstat -tulnp | grep 807命令验证是否处于监听状态。 -
NAT穿透失败:当客户端位于NAT环境(如家庭宽带路由器后)时,若服务器未启用UDP打洞(STUN/ICE)机制,可能导致连接无法穿透。
针对上述问题,建议按以下步骤逐层排查:
第一步:确认本地端口连通性
使用telnet <服务器IP> 807测试TCP连接;若失败,说明防火墙或ISP已拦截,可尝试更换端口(如改为443或53),多数情况下可绕过限制。
第二步:检查服务器端配置
登录服务器终端,运行ss -tulnp | grep 807查看端口监听状态,若无输出,需重启海贝服务并确保配置文件中端口设置为807且监听地址为0.0.0.0。
第三步:使用Wireshark抓包分析
在客户端和服务器两端同时抓包,观察是否有SYN请求发出,以及服务器是否返回SYN-ACK,若无响应,可能是中间链路(如CDN、负载均衡器)拦截了UDP流量。
第四步:调整MTU值或启用TCP模式
部分网络环境下,UDP分片会导致丢包,可尝试将海贝客户端协议从UDP切换为TCP(需服务器支持),或手动降低MTU值至1400以减少分片风险。
建议定期更新海贝固件版本,因为新版本常修复端口兼容性和性能问题,对于企业用户,推荐部署双通道(TCP+UDP)冗余机制,提升稳定性。
海贝VPN 807端口问题并非单一技术难点,而是涉及网络拓扑、安全策略与协议配置的综合挑战,通过结构化排查与合理优化,大多数问题都能迎刃而解,作为网络工程师,我们不仅要解决问题,更要预防问题的发生——这才是真正的专业价值所在。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速


